Scotland to Restrict Financial Aid for Arms Firms Linked to Israel

Scottish First Minister John Swinney announced that his government will revise its financial support rules for arms manufacturers to deter them from trading with countries accused of committing genocide, according to Arab News.

The announcement came after the Scottish government urged the UK to join a case at the International Court of Justice against Israel.

Swinney noted that defense companies in Scotland will be required to prove they have no business ties with the Israeli military in order to qualify for future financial support.

“The scale of suffering (in Gaza) is unimaginable. Nobody can ignore it. We must confront this crisis with urgency, compassion and an unwavering commitment to accountability,” he told the Scottish parliament.

Moreover, both the Scottish Enterprise business agency and the Scottish National Investment Bank have been directed not to offer financial support to companies that fail to comply with the new rules.

At the same time, Scotland plans to scale back trade relations with Israel, with Scottish Enterprise instructed not to help new export agreements for non-military goods.

A UK government source described Swinney’s moves as “all over the place,” after he also revealed plans to help defense companies — many of which arm Israel — supplying munitions to Ukraine.

“We have suspended licenses for exports of military equipment to the IDF (Israel Defense Forces) that might be used in operations in Gaza, subject to the special measures in place for exports to the global F-35 program, based on our assessment that these could be used to commit or facilitate serious violations of international humanitarian law,” UK government spokesperson said.
